Misteryosa Award
I didn’t judge the entries based on anyone else’s standards but mine. There were no strict criteria followed during the process. I just read the entries as casually as I could, left a comment here and there, agreed or disagreed with some points which were made by the author, listed the notable ones I found, and waited for the organizers’ email about the result.
I did mention that those who already have a domain would be short-listed from the final list of eligible entries for the Misteryosa Award. I should think that this simple special mechanics wouldn’t be of a problem to others. I decided to do this because I wanted to give this chance to others to finally have their own domain. Besides, what would you need another domain for? Duh?
There’s one thing I would like to admit. I came up with a final list of 10 possible bloggers that would win the award. From there, I closely followed their blogs — from the content, to the habit, to even the archives of their posts. I wanted to know the people behind the blogs. Bottomline: I did not judge the Wika 2007 entries only. See, I wanted to make sure that the bloggers aren’t just one-hit wonders. Y’know, those who would come up with interesting (I repeat, for me) posts whenever something’s at stake. I wanted consistency.
